Every number below comes from real recorded sales in HX7 (Hebden Bridge, Calderdale) — 8,266 sales over 32 years of market history across 8 areas.
In 1995 the middle of the HX7 market was £48,500. The 2026 median: £250,000 — 5.2 times the starting point. 2003 was the year to be holding: the median rose +35.0% in twelve months. Anyone who bought just before 2022 learned about -10.0% the hard way.
Median sold price in HX7
| Year | Median sold price | Sales |
|---|---|---|
| 1995 | £48,500 | 246 |
| 2000 | £55,875 | 324 |
| 2005 | £132,000 | 312 |
| 2010 | £155,000 | 183 |
| 2015 | £170,000 | 263 |
| 2020 | £198,000 | 201 |
| 2025 | £250,000 | 268 |
| 2026 | £250,000 | 55 |
The areas on the board
The board splits HX7 into 8 areas, weighted by how much actually sells in each:
- Hebden Bridge (HX7 8) (26% of local sales) — busiest streets: Victoria Road, Nutclough, Broughton Street
- Hebden Bridge (HX7 6) (20% of local sales) — busiest streets: Palace House Road, Melbourne Street, Underbank Avenue
- Hebden Bridge (HX7 5) (20% of local sales) — busiest streets: Caldene Avenue, Erringden Road, Cragg Road
- Mytholmroyd (13% of local sales) — busiest streets: Longfellow Court, Burnley Road, The Brook
- Hebden Bridge (HX7 7) (10% of local sales) — busiest streets: Sackville Street, Oak Street, Royd Terrace
- Heptonstall (5% of local sales) — busiest streets: Southfield, Towngate, Church Street
- Cragg Vale (3% of local sales) — busiest streets: Victoria Buildings, Bank Terrace, Church Bank
- Wadsworth (3% of local sales) — busiest streets: Old Mill Ridge, Chiserley Gardens, Billy Lane
